88N Transportation Management Coordinator
National Guard OMD
Job Description As a Transportation Management Coordinator, you will utilize your organizational skills to schedule and coordinate transportation for personnel and equipment, ensuring cargo and Soldiers make it to their required destinations. With more than 50,000 heavy trucks and buses in operation, it's up to the Transportation Management Coordinator to organize and oversee the scheduling of these vehicles, which include semi-tractor trailers, heavy troop transports, and passenger buses. In this role, you are primarily responsible for convoys, bills of lading, scheduling, and securing transportation for personnel and equipment. Specific duties may include: advising constituents of shipment and travel entitlements; requesting and coordinating transport capability; marking, documenting, and inventorying freight, cargo, and material shipments; operating automated data terminal equipment; and arranging documentation and reports for follow-up, or responses to tracer actions. Job Duties
• Perform system administrator duties such as installing software and uploading data to computer systems
• Prepare equipment, cargo, and personnel for travel to airports, seaports, and railways
• Request and coordinate transportation to meet a movement mission Helpful Skills
• Interest in motor vehicles, aircraft, and ocean liner vessels
• Experience in coordinating transportation
• Interest in planning events and working with people Through your training, you will develop the skills and experience to enjoy a civilian career with privately owned moving companies or freight operators. Earn While You Learn
Instead of paying to learn these skills, get paid to train. In the Army National Guard, you will learn these valuable job skills while earning a regular paycheck and qualifying for tuition assistance. Job training for a Transportation Management Coordinator consists of 10 weeks of Basic Training, where you'll learn basic Soldiering skills, and six weeks of Advanced Individual Training (AIT). Part of this time is spent in the classroom and part in the field. Benefits/Requirements Benefits
